    Minecraft Username: vtario5
    Reason: Minor Grief in Bastion
    Counter-Reason: I have come to the conclusion I was banned for breaking into the house of iStomp_Kittens and stealing his horse, which was considered grief. While apparently you consider this so, I consider griefing to be the destruction of property or a build, and leaving it that way. I did not leave anything in his build destroyed, modified, or edited, but instead rebuilt anything I did, repaired anything that may have been considered destructive, and so on. My act does not match the examples or variations of the examples listed upon the Minecraft wiki page (http://www.minecraftwiki.net/wiki/Griefing), and so should not truly be considered griefing. There may be rules about griefing, but I saw none about breaking and entering, which after I looked through the forum, was the reason given for my ban. I duly apologize if my information is incorrect, and will gladly accept my ban if an article in the rules about breaking and entering is brought to my attention.

    Hello,

    First and foremost the definition of grief on the server may not line up exactly with the definition of grief on the MineCraft Wiki. Now, the way ECC goes about grief is that it is the breaking or adding of blocks in a location where you are not legally allowed to place or break blocks. This includes a house you don't own, a farm, etc. This also includes using a public farm and not replanting. Grief cases are left up to SuperMod+'s discretion.

    That being said, myself and the other SuperMods+ agree that breaking into another person's home, for the intention of theft, which you yourself admitted to, is illegal and is in fact grief. Our grief rule by the way is found here:

    That all being said, I would suggest you refile your ban appeal. In the new ban appeal, I would suggest you continue with the same honesty, except, this time I hope you understand that the server does no approve of this type of action. I cannot, as it stands, unban you and be sure that you will not repeat the actions you took previously. Thank you and feel free to reappeal.
